The distributor community plays an essential role in the supply chain and overall business community, serving as an important link between manufacturers and end consumers. This community comprises individuals and companies responsible for dispersing a vast array of products, from daily consumer goods to specialized industrial equipment. Distributors ensure that products are provided effectively, on time, and in good condition, making them essential for the smooth operation of various industries.

In the distributor community, there is a substantial emphasis on building strong relationships with both suppliers and customers. These relationships are fundamental to the success of distributors, as they depend on trust and reliability to maintain their business operations. Distributors often work carefully with manufacturers to understand product specifications, schedule, and market demand, ensuring they can satisfy their customers' needs successfully. Similarly, they establish solid connections with merchants and other end-users to ensure a stable flow of product or services.

The role of a distributor involves a number of key duties, consisting of inventory management, logistics, and customer service. Effective inventory management is important, as distributors should stabilize having enough stock to satisfy demand without overstocking, which can lead to increased storage expenses and potential losses from unsold products. Advanced inventory management systems and data analytics are often utilized to forecast demand properly and optimize stock levels.

Logistics is another significant aspect of the distributor's job, incorporating the planning and execution of product transport from manufacturers to different points of sale. This involves coordinating with shipping companies, managing warehouses, and ensuring that products are saved and transferred under appropriate conditions to maintain their quality. Efficient logistics are essential for lessening delays and lowering costs, adding to the overall competitiveness of the distributor.

Customer service is also a cornerstone of the distributor's role. Distributors need to provide trustworthy and timely assistance to their customers, dealing with any concerns associated with product schedule, delivery schedules, and after-sales service. Constructing a reputation for excellent customer service can result in long-term business relationships and repeat orders, which are important for the continual success of distributors.

The distributor job market provides a varied series of opportunities for individuals interested in this field. Job openings in the distribution sector vary extensively, from entry-level positions to senior management roles, accommodating various ability and profession goals. Typical positions consist of storage facility workers, logistics organizers, sales agents, and inventory managers.

Storage facility workers are responsible for the physical handling of products, including getting, saving, and shipping goods. This role requires attention to detail and physical stamina, as it often involves heavy lifting and long hours on the job. Logistics organizers, on the other hand, concentrate on preparation and overseeing the movement of goods, ensuring that shipments are made on time and within spending plan. This role needs strong organizational and analytical skills, as well as the ability to work under pressure.

Sales representatives play a crucial role in generating income for distributors by determining and pursuing brand-new business opportunities. They construct and maintain relationships with customers, work out agreements, and provide product details and assistance. This position requires excellent communication and interpersonal skills, as well as a deep understanding of the products and markets they serve.

Inventory managers oversee the management of stock levels, ensuring that products are available when needed while reducing excess inventory. This role involves evaluating sales data, anticipating demand, and collaborating with suppliers and storage facility personnel. Strong analytical skills and attention to information are essential for success in this position.

Senior management roles in the distribution sector consist of positions such as warehouse managers, operations directors, and supply chain executives. These roles include supervising big groups, managing budget plans, and developing strategic plans to improve operational efficiency and drive business growth. Management skills, tactical thinking, and substantial industry experience are normally needed for these top-level positions.
